Hiring The Right Engagement Photographer

When searching for a photographer to take your engagement photos, you want someone who not only understands your vision but also has the talent and skills to bring it to life. The first step is to do your research. Scour the internet, ask for recommendations from friends and family who've recently had their engagements, and take the time to look at photographers' portfolios.


The second step is to meet with potential photographers. This gives you a chance to discuss your expectations, get a feel for their style, and see if your personalities mesh. This person will be a significant part of one of the most important milestone of your life, so make sure that you feel comfortable with them.


Last but not least, consider the photographer's professionalism. Do they respond promptly to emails and calls? Are they organized and punctual? These may seem like minor details, but they can greatly affect your experience and the outcome of your photos.

What to consider when hiring an engagement photographer

The number one thing to consider is their experience. How long have they been in the business? Do they specialize in engagement photos or do they photograph a range of events? These are some of the question to think about.


Speak with potential photographers about their pricing and what is included in their packages. Every photographer has a unique style that comes through in their work. Do you prefer candid shots or posed photos? Do you like a soft, romantic style or something more vibrant and lively? By considering these option, you can find a photographer that matches what you are looking for.



What to look for in their portfolio

A photographer's portfolio can tell you a lot about their skills and style. Look for a range of photos that showcase their work and style. Pay attention to the quality of their work - are the photos in focus? Is the lighting good? How are the compositions?

Also, look at the emotions captured in the photos.


Look at how the photographer uses their environment. Do they make good use of natural light? How do they incorporate the surrounding scenery into their photos? These details can add depth and interest to your engagement photos.



Common mistakes to avoid when hiring an engagement photographer


When hiring a photographer, there are some common mistakes you should avoid. One of these is not communicating your expectations clearly. Make sure you discuss your vision for the photos, any specific shots you want, and any concerns you may have.


Another mistake is not signing a contract. A contract protects both you and the photographer and outlines the details of the service, including the date and time of the shoot, the cost, and what happens if either party needs to cancel.


Avoid hiring a photographer based solely on price. While it's important to stay within your budget, remember that you often get what you pay for. A cheaper photographer may not have the experience or skills to produce the high-quality photos you're hoping for.



How to prepare for your Engagement Shoot

Preparing for your engagement shoot can make the experience smoother and more enjoyable. Start by discussing with your photographer the location and time of the shoot.


Next, think about your outfits. Choose clothes that make you feel comfortable and confident. These photos are a reflection of you as a couple, so choose outfits that represent your style and personality.


Relax and enjoy the experience. It's normal to feel a bit nervous, but remember, your photographer is a professional. They'll guide you through the process and help you feel comfortable in front of the camera.



How to get the best out of your photographer

Getting the best out of your photographer is all about communication. Provide them with a shot list if you have any specific poses you would like.

Trust in their expertise. They have the experience and skills to create professional images, so let them guide you through the process.


Don't be afraid to give feedback. If there's something you're not happy with, let them know. They'll appreciate the opportunity to improve and make sure you're happy with your photos.
